Transaction 2b7626a6a75ec29caf33a55b4b2aa086c590ecfd3091e14d0a5ec695f61ffd2b

1 Input
2 Outputs
  • 2b7626a6a75ec29caf33a55b4b2aa086c590ecfd3091e14d0a5ec695f61ffd2b:0
  • value  149365
    address  18bZAiNyRruTwAEY7d7RvRYaDWKJBpSHdC
  • 2b7626a6a75ec29caf33a55b4b2aa086c590ecfd3091e14d0a5ec695f61ffd2b:1
  • value  626707413
    address  1CFdfTkwYXPGhGj7nmYyUYMmSSXdP8xn9